The M.Ed. in Curriculum and Instruction (MCI) from Elizabethtown College requires 30-34-credit hours of academic work, including a 3-credit capstone Graduate Seminar with an action research focus. Candidates may select one of four areas of specialization including: Autistic Support, ESL Program Specialist, Integrative STEM Education, or Trauma Informed Practice. The MCI offers two tracks to completion, a full-time one-year program and an accelerated part-time option taking 2+ years. In addition the master's program, Etown also offers a graduate certificate in Curriculum and Instruction. This 15 credit certificate draws from the MCI core courses.
